DescriptionEmbeddable document-store database library with JSON representation of queries (in MongoDB style)Cloud Firestore is an auto-scaling document database for storing, syncing, and querying data for mobile and web apps. It offers seamless integration with other Firebase and Google Cloud Platform products.Performant, highly scalable DBMS for AI and IoT applicationsA highly scalable full ACID SQL database with fast NoSQL data ingestion and GIS capabilitiesmSQL (Mini SQL) is a simple and lightweight RDBMS
